Request InfoTeledyne FLIR Systems Inc.Available from Flir Systems Inc., the ThermoVision ExaminIR software provides thermographic analysis and control functions for Flir A, S and SC series infrared cameras. Compatible with Microsoft Windows XP and Vista operating systems, it provides real-time image analysis and playback features to open and analyze image sequences stored on a Flir camera or on a computer. It includes tools for spot, line and area measurements and for image segmentation, as well as thermographic plotting capabilities.
